"My first ever trip to A&E"

About: Royal Bournemouth General Hospital / Accident and emergency

I had to visit the A&E because I broke my foot during cross country. (I am 11 years old). I was worried about going during this time because of all the news about the high demand but they were very organised and I was seen very quickly. The Nurse explained what she was going to do and how she would help me. We went to x-ray and I was scanned quickly. I went back to minors. I was sitting opposite the nurse's desk. She was busy seeing other sick people and working on her computer, but she kept looking up and smiling at me and asking if I was okay. I did not feel worried because she cared and she was looking after me. The doctor came to see me and explained what had happened and what we would do next. Thank you very much for helping and looking after me.
